About This Audiobook
The Poet, a gripping mystery by Lisa Renee Jones, is a masterclass in weaving together complex characters, twisted plots, and the blurred lines between good and evil. Narrators Scott Brick and Brittany Pressley deliver a seamless performance, bringing depth and nuance to the characters and their intricate relationships. The audiobook's production quality is top-notch, with crisp sound design and precise editing that immerses listeners in the dark world of the Poet.
From the opening pages, it's clear that this is a story that will keep you on the edge of your seat. The Poet's world is one of moral ambiguity, where even the most well-intentioned individuals can become embroiled in a web of deceit and violence. As the investigation unfolds, the stakes rise, and the tension builds to a heart-pounding climax. This is a story that will appeal to fans of Gillian Flynn and Tana French, with its dark, atmospheric setting and complex, flawed characters.
